Terrence Howard, born on March 11, 1969, in Chicago, Illinois, had a challenging childhood. His mother, Anita, was only 15 when she had him, and his early years were marked by witnessing a tragic incident involving his father, Tyrone. This tumultuous upbringing took place between Cleveland and Los Angeles, shaping his future significantly. Despite these hardships, Howard found solace in acting, a passion instilled in him by his great-grandmother, actress Minnie Gentry. Emancipated at 16, he pursued chemical engineering at Pratt’s Institute but soon realized his true calling was in the arts.

Howard’s career began with roles in TV series like “Family Matters” and “Living Single,” leading to his breakthrough in 1995 with “Mr. Holland’s Opus” and “Dead Presidents.” His portrayal of Jackie Jackson in “The Jacksons: An American Dream” further showcased his talent. These early roles set the stage for a career marked by versatility and depth.

Career

Terrence Howard’s career trajectory has been nothing short of remarkable. He has demonstrated exceptional range, from playing roles in critically acclaimed films like “Ray” and “Crash” to his unforgettable performance as Djay in “Hustle & Flow,” which earned him an Academy Award nomination. His music career, highlighted by the release of “Shine Through It” in 2008, adds another dimension to his artistic repertoire.

However, Howard’s career has had its share of controversies and setbacks. His role in “Iron Man” was a significant milestone, yet contractual disputes led to his replacement in the sequel. His stint on “Empire” as Lucious Lyon was critically acclaimed, but off-screen, Howard faced numerous personal and legal challenges, including allegations of assault and multiple divorces.

Personal Life

Howard’s personal life has been as eventful as his career. Married multiple times, his relationships have often ended in high-profile, contentious divorces, impacting his financial stability. His marriages to Lori McCommas and Michelle Ghent were particularly turbulent, with allegations of assault and restraining orders adding to his challenges.

His financial woes have been exacerbated by his run-ins with the IRS, facing significant tax liens and allegations of tax evasion. These issues have not only affected his personal life but also his public image and career.

Awards

Despite these challenges, Howard’s talent has not gone unnoticed. He has earned over 30 awards, including BET Awards, a Black Movie Award, and a Satellite Award. His contributions to the film industry were recognized with a star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ame in 2019, a testament to his enduring impact on the entertainment world.
